Stage 1 base config/hardening toolset, applied and verified on pve1
Splits the repo into Stage 1 (base host config/hardening, applies to any node) and Stage 2 (future HA/Ceph cluster, deferred - pve1's mini-PC hardware can't support the assumed split-disk/multi-NIC layout). Adds the Stage 1 toolset: firewall deploy, named admin user creation, unattended security upgrades, subscription-nag removal (with an apt hook so the patch survives package updates), and a read-only audit script. Fixes switch-to-no-subscription-repo.sh, which only handled the legacy .list format and silently no-op'd against PVE 9's deb822 .sources files; it now removes enterprise sources outright rather than commenting them out. Shared logic (root check, idempotent file writes, backups) factored into scripts/lib/common.sh. Ran the full sequence against pve1 via scripts/bootstrap.sh + create-admin-user.sh; scripts/audit.sh confirms all checks pass.
